Job Description
Drive infrastructural advancements in Manitoba as a Municipal Engineer/Technologist, specializing in water and roadway systems. This technical role promises engaging project design and delivery.
You will work directly on planning and executing essential community projects as part of a technical team. In this position, you will ensure the resilient design and maintenance of water supply, drainage, and roadway systems. Your contributions will significantly enhance municipal services and community quality of life.
Key Responsibilities:
• Lead the design of water and wastewater infrastructure
• Ensure compliance through detailed engineering reviews
• Conduct calculations and analyses for civil systems
• Collaborate with teams for comprehensive project delivery
• Provide guidance and mentorship to junior engineers
Requirements:
• Degree in Civil Engineering or Technology
• 5–8 years of experience in municipal engineering
